Sarah Plant was born in 1830 in Staffordshire, the child of Jonathan Plant And Sarah. In 1841, Sarah Plant resided in Spout Street, Leek, Leek & Lowe, Staffordshire, En. Sarah Plant married Timothy Pilsbury, and had children including David Spilsbury, Jonathan Spilsbury, Peter Spilsbury. Sarah Plant passed away in 1864 in Tunstall, Christ Church, Staffordshire, England.
